Output 7bd29a66039cc9631d2f3998c2f7920ecb508de2931e863be0dea9a6e1fb4ae8:0

value
579089
script pubkey
OP_0 OP_PUSHBYTES_20 d808f52213652fca3f96872636742fda7bb7af39
address
bc1qmqy02gsnv5hu50uksunrvap0mfam0teenrk5ga
transaction
7bd29a66039cc9631d2f3998c2f7920ecb508de2931e863be0dea9a6e1fb4ae8
confirmations
31666
spent
true